Article: Molecular oxygen in the ρ Ophiuchi cloud

AbstractContext. Molecular oxygen, O 2, has been expected historically to be an abundant component of the chemical species in molecular clouds and, as such, an important coolant of the dense interstellar medium. However, a number of attempts from both ground and from space have failed to detect O 2 emission. Aims. The work described here uses heterodyne spectroscopy from space to search for molecular oxygen in the interstellar medium. Methods. The Odin satellite carries a 1.1 m sub-millimeter dish and a dedicated 119 GHz receiver for the ground state line of O 2. Starting in 2002, the star forming molecular cloud core ρ Oph A was observed with Odin for 34 days during several observing runs. Results. We detect a spectral line at ν LSR = +3.5km s -1 with Δν FWHM = 1.5 km s -1, parameters which are also common to other species associated with ρ Oph A. This feature is identified as the O 2 (N J = 1 1-1 0) transition at 118750.343 MHz. Conclusions. The abundance of molecular oxygen, relative to H 2, is 5 × 10 -8 averaged over the Odin beam. This abundance is consistently lower than previously reported upper limits. © ESO 2007.
